Why These Are the Top Roofing Contractors in Dovray

Dovray's roofing market is served primarily by regional contractors from nearby population centers. The area experiences severe weather patterns including hailstorms, high winds, and heavy snowfall, creating consistent demand for storm damage restoration and durable roofing materials. Most homeowners opt for impact-resistant asphalt shingles or metal roofing systems capable of withstanding Minnesota's extreme temperature variations. Insurance claims for weather-related damage are common, making storm damage expertise a critical service differentiator.

1What is the typical cost range for a new asphalt shingle roof on a single-family home in Dovray, and what factors influence the price?

In Dovray and surrounding Murray County, a full asphalt shingle roof replacement typically ranges from $8,500 to $15,000+ for an average-sized home. Key cost factors include the roof's pitch and complexity, the quality of shingles (we recommend impact-resistant options for Minnesota hail), and the cost of removing/disposing of the old roof. Local material availability and the short working season can also influence pricing compared to other regions.

2When is the best time of year to schedule a roof replacement in Dovray, considering Minnesota's climate?

The ideal window for roofing in Dovray is typically late spring through early fall (May to October), when temperatures are reliably above 45°F, which is necessary for proper shingle sealing and adhesive activation. Scheduling early in this season is crucial, as reputable local contractors book up quickly. While emergency repairs happen year-round, planning a full replacement for summer or early fall avoids winter hazards and ensures the best installation quality.

3Are there specific roofing materials or features recommended for Dovray's weather conditions?

Absolutely. Given Minnesota's severe weather—including heavy snow, ice dams, high winds, and hail—we strongly recommend impact-resistant (Class 3 or 4) asphalt shingles. Proper attic ventilation and ice & water shield membrane along the eaves are critical local code requirements to prevent ice dam damage common in our winters. Investing in these features upfront can prevent costly repairs and may qualify you for insurance premium discounts.

4How do I choose a reliable roofing contractor in the Dovray area, and what local credentials should I verify?

Always choose a contractor licensed in Minnesota and insured with both liability and workers' compensation. Verify they have specific experience with Dovray's building codes and weather challenges. Ask for local references in Murray County and check for membership in Minnesota-based associations like the MN Roofing Contractors Association (MRCA). Be wary of storm-chasing companies that may not understand local requirements or provide long-term service.

5My roof has ice dams every winter. Is this normal for Dovray, and what can be done to prevent them?

While common in our region due to prolonged freezing temperatures and snow accumulation, persistent ice dams indicate a problem, typically poor attic insulation and ventilation. The solution involves a professional assessment to improve attic air sealing, increase insulation to Minnesota's recommended R-49 level, and ensure proper soffit and ridge ventilation. A roofer can also install a waterproofing membrane at the eaves during your next replacement as a critical backup layer of protection.
